What Is Allego? 

Allego is a Revenue enablement platform that helps sales, marketing, and enablement teams train sellers, manage content, and support them throughout the sales process. It combines learning and readiness, content management, and conversation intelligence into one system. The platform also offers digital sales rooms and AI tools. Its AI agents can also handle routine tasks, surface useful insights, and provide guidance. 

What Is Allego Best For? 

The platform stands out for its “AI Role Play and Coaching” feature. It gives revenue teams a practical way to rehearse real sales conversations at scale. Sales reps, enablement teams, and managers can use AI-driven simulations to practice different high-pressure scenarios without relying on constant manager-led sessions. These include objection handling, messaging rollouts, and interviews. 

Once the practice session ends, reps receive feedback and score on their performance. Shared rubrics also help managers assess skills consistently across teams and regions. 

How Much Does Allego Cost? 

Allego price is estimated to start at $30/user/month. This range is intended for general budgeting purposes based on industry benchmarks, as the vendor offers modules available on custom pricing. These include: 

  • Modern Learning + Conversation Intelligence 
  • AI Role Play 
  • Content Management 
  • Digital Rooms + Deal Navigator 

All of these modules are pricing on per user per month basis. Beyond the base subscription plans, buyers should also budget for the following estimated expenses: 

  • Managed Services - $8,000 one-time 
  • Standalone Conversation Intelligence - $20/user/month 
  • Deep/Custom API Integrations - $3,500 one-time setup 
  • Internal Playbooks Viewer License - $8/user/month

Allego Features

Content Management

This feature helps sales and marketing teams keep their content organized and tied to real sales activity. It enables teams to see which materials reps actually use and how they contribute to pipeline and closed deals. Similarly, reps can quickly find approved content and messaging while working on deals. It also helps teams keep outdated or incorrect materials from being used.

Modern Learning

Allego provides sales teams with a way to build and reinforce skills as part of their regular work. Reps can practice real sales situations through AI role plays and receive feedback on their performance. At the same time, managers can track skill development and identify areas that need more coaching.

Digital Sales Rooms

The platform creates a shared space where buyers can access content, updates, timelines, and next steps throughout a deal. Each room can be tailored to the prospect while keeping the messaging and materials aligned with the company’s standards. Buyer activity also provides context on which content is getting attention and where interest is building.

Conversational Intelligence

This feature captures sales calls and turns them into searchable insights. Instead of relying on a manager to review calls one by one, AI can surface topics such as pricing, objections, competitors, and buyer concerns. Successful conversations can also be used as examples for coaching and training.
